France in Political Turmoil As Macron Struggles to Form a New Government

France in Political Turmoil As Macron Struggles to Form a New Government

President Emmanuel Macron is grappling with intense political hurdles as he attempts to establish a new French government post-July's inconclusive parliamentary elections. With his refusal to appoint a left-wing prime minister sparking controversy, France remains in political limbo, caught between a hung parliament and unyielding party stances, making the path to a stable government increasingly uncertain.

Mkhwebane's Gratuity Battle: Legal Fight Intensifies Over R10 Million Payment

Mkhwebane's Gratuity Battle: Legal Fight Intensifies Over R10 Million Payment

Former Public Protector Busisiwe Mkhwebane has taken her successor, Kholeka Gcaleka, to court to claim a R10 million gratuity. Despite her impeachment, her legal team, led by advocate Dali Mpofu, insists she is entitled to the payment. The case examines the legality of Mkhwebane's claim, sparking a significant legal conflict over her post-office benefits.

Ivan Toney Transfer Rumors Heat Up as Brentford Excludes Striker from Squad

Ivan Toney Transfer Rumors Heat Up as Brentford Excludes Striker from Squad

Thomas Frank has left Ivan Toney out of Brentford's squad to face Crystal Palace amid significant transfer interest in the striker from teams like Arsenal, Chelsea, and Al-Ahli. Toney is in the last year of his contract and has expressed his wish to leave. Frank noted that while a transfer isn't imminent, the decision was made to leave Toney out of the squad.

Delayed Vaccine Rollout Complicates Global Response to Mpox Outbreak

Delayed Vaccine Rollout Complicates Global Response to Mpox Outbreak

Vaccines intended to combat the growing Mpox outbreak are experiencing significant delays, possibly lasting several months. Supply chain problems and manufacturing constraints are major obstacles to swift vaccine distribution. This delay hinders the global efforts to control the virus, which is spreading rapidly and poses severe health risks.
